Get temporary Kafka credentials¶
Use the nais-cli to get temporary credentials for Kafka.
This is useful for debugging, running kafka-consumer-groups.sh, or connecting from outside Nais.

The default output format is environment variables. Use --output to change format:
| Format | Description |
|---|---|
env |
Environment variables (default) |
kcat |
Configuration file for kcat |
java |
Java properties file for kafka-console-consumer.sh and similar tools |
The kcat and java formats write configuration files to a temporary directory and print the path.
The credentials expire automatically when the TTL runs out. To get fresh credentials, simply run the command again.
